Introduction
RF Antennas are considered a specialized type of antenna used to transmit or receive radio waves in a particular frequency range for the purpose of communication or navigation. They are also used in many industries, such as aerospace, communications, automotive, and public safety. The 1001013 application field and working principle of an RF antenna can be divided into two parts: the method of operation and the range of application. In short, the practical application fields of this type of antenna are mainly related to the range of frequencies that can be transmitted and received.Method of Operation
RF antennas usually operate within the radio frequency (RF) spectrum. This spectrum includes the frequency range of 30 KHz up to 300 GHz, and provides a wide range of services and applications. In general, the goal of an RF antenna is to effectively transmit and receive RF signals of a given frequency without excessive losses or distortion. To do this, the antenna must be designed and manufactured within certain physical parameters that are optimized to its particular frequency and polarization requirements. The most common RF antennas, such as dipole antennas, are designed to have a particular current distribution on their surface that leads to the emission of a radiation pattern which is closely related to the antenna\'s intended application. The elements on an antenna, such as the polarization, can usually be adjusted according to the application needs. This is why antennas are classified by their radiation pattern and the nature of their radiation, or its polarization.Range of Application
RF antennas have applications in a wide range of industry and commercial sectors. They are used in cell phone and satellite communication systems, automotive and navigation systems, broadcasting and entertainment systems, military and public safety applications, radar and navigation systems, and many more. The most common use of RF antennas is in cell phone and satellite communication systems. Cell phone antennas are usually placed on high towers or rooftops and can reach up to a few kilometers in range, depending on the type of signal and power output. Satellite communication systems require larger antennas that have higher gain and beam width to be able to communicate over longer distances. Radio broadcasting and entertainment systems also use RF antennas to send out radio signals over a wide area. Broadcast antennas usually operate in the very low frequency (VLF) range, and can reach receivers for miles. Specialized short-range antennas are also used to transmit signals to police, fire, and emergency services. Radar and navigation systems rely heavily on RF antennas to send out signals and sense reflected signals that help identify targets. Military and public safety applications depend on specialized antennas that transmit a wide range of signals at different frequencies in order to provide surveillance and communication.Conclusion
